1.1       root        1: /*
                      2:  * UAE - The U*nix Amiga Emulator
                      3:  *
                      4:  * Picasso96 Support Module
                      5:  *
                      6:  * Copyright 1997 Brian King <[email protected], [email protected]>
                      7:  *
                      8:  * Theory of operation:
                      9:  * On the Amiga side, a Picasso card consists mainly of a memory area that
                     10:  * contains the frame buffer.  On the UAE side, we allocate a block of memory
                     11:  * that will hold the frame buffer.  This block is in normal memory, it is
                     12:  * never directly on the graphics card.  All graphics operations, which are
                     13:  * mainly reads and writes into this block and a few basic operations like
                     14:  * filling a rectangle, operate on this block of memory.
                     15:  * Since the memory is not on the graphics card, some work must be done to
                     16:  * synchronize the display with the data in the Picasso frame buffer.  There
                     17:  * are various ways to do this.  One possibility is to allocate a second
                     18:  * buffer of the same size, and perform all write operations twice.  Since
                     19:  * we never read from the second buffer, it can actually be placed in video
                     20:  * memory.  The X11 driver could be made to use the Picasso frame buffer as
                     21:  * the data buffer of an XImage, which could then be XPutImage()d from time
                     22:  * to time.  Another possibility is to translate all Picasso accesses into
                     23:  * Xlib (or GDI, or whatever your graphics system is) calls.  This possibility
                     24:  * is a bit tricky, since there is a risk of generating very many single pixel
                     25:  * accesses which may be rather slow.
                     26:  *
                     27:  * TODO:
                     28:  * - add an 8 bit emulation for hicolor/truecolor screens. This would allow
                     29:  *   users to select an 8 bit Workbench resolution that would work regardless
                     30:  *   of which color depth the display is currently in.
                     31:  * - add panning capability
                     32:  */

                    504: /*
                    505:  * BOOL FindCard(struct BoardInfo *bi);       and
                    506:  *
                    507:  * FindCard is called in the first stage of the board initialisation and
                    508:  * configuration and is used to look if there is a free and unconfigured
                    509:  * board of the type the driver is capable of managing. If it finds one,
                    510:  * it immediately reserves it for use by Picasso96, usually by clearing
                    511:  * the CDB_CONFIGME bit in the flags field of the ConfigDev struct of
                    512:  * this expansion card. But this is only a common example, a driver can
                    513:  * do whatever it wants to mark this card as used by the driver. This
                    514:  * mechanism is intended to ensure that a board is only configured and
                    515:  * used by one driver. FindBoard also usually fills some fields of the
                    516:  * BoardInfo struct supplied by the caller, the rtg.library, for example
                    517:  * the MemoryBase, MemorySize and RegisterBase fields.
                    518:  */
                    519: uae_u32 picasso_FindCard (void)
                    520: {
                    521:     int loop;
                    522:     uaecptr AmigaBoardInfo = m68k_areg(regs, 0);
                    523:     /* NOTES: See BoardInfo struct definition in Picasso96 dev info */
                    524: 
                    525:     if (gfxmem_size && !picasso96_state.CardFound) {
                    526:        /* Fill in MemoryBase, MemorySize */
                    527:        put_long(AmigaBoardInfo + PSSO_BoardInfo_MemoryBase, gfxmem_start);
                    528:        /* size of memory, minus a 32K chunk: 16K for pattern bitmaps, 16K for resolution list */
                    529:        put_long(AmigaBoardInfo + PSSO_BoardInfo_MemorySize, gfxmem_size - 32768);
                    530: 
                    531:        picasso96_state.CardFound = 1; /* mark our "card" as being found */
                    532:        return -1;
                    533:     } else
                    534:        return 0;
                    535: }

                   1287: /*
                   1288:  * BlitPattern:
                   1289:  * 
                   1290:  * Synopsis:BlitPattern(bi, ri, pattern, X, Y, Width, Height, Mask, RGBFormat);
                   1291:  * Inputs:
                   1292:  * a0:struct BoardInfo *bi
                   1293:  * a1:struct RenderInfo *ri
                   1294:  * a2:struct Pattern *pattern
                   1295:  * d0.w:X
                   1296:  * d1.w:Y
                   1297:  * d2.w:Width
                   1298:  * d3.w:Height
                   1299:  * d4.w:Mask
                   1300:  * d7.l:RGBFormat
                   1301:  * 
                   1302:  * This function is used to paint a pattern on the board memory using the blitter. It is called by
                   1303:  * BltPattern, if a AreaPtrn is used with positive AreaPtSz. The pattern consists of a b/w image
                   1304:  * using a single plane of image data which will be expanded repeatedly to the destination RGBFormat
                   1305:  * using ForeGround and BackGround pens as well as draw modes. The width of the pattern data is
                   1306:  * always 16 pixels (one word) and the height is calculated as 2^Size. The data must be shifted up
                   1307:  * and to the left by XOffset and YOffset pixels at the beginning.
                   1308:  */

                   1839: /*
                   1840:  * BlitPlanar2Direct: 
                   1841:  * 
                   1842:  * Synopsis:
                   1843:  * BlitPlanar2Direct(bi, bm, ri, cim, SrcX, SrcY, DstX, DstY, SizeX, SizeY, MinTerm, Mask);
                   1844:  * Inputs:
                   1845:  * a0:struct BoardInfo *bi
                   1846:  * a1:struct BitMap *bm
                   1847:  * a2:struct RenderInfo *ri
                   1848:  * a3:struct ColorIndexMapping *cmi
                   1849:  * d0.w:SrcX
                   1850:  * d1.w:SrcY
                   1851:  * d2.w:DstX
                   1852:  * d3.w:DstY
                   1853:  * d4.w:SizeX
                   1854:  * d5.w:SizeY
                   1855:  * d6.b:MinTerm
                   1856:  * d7.b:Mask
                   1857:  * 
                   1858:  * This function is currently used to blit from planar bitmaps within system memory to direct color
                   1859:  * bitmaps (15, 16, 24 or 32 bit) on the board. Watch out for plane pointers that are 0x00000000 (represents
                   1860:  * a plane with all bits "0") or 0xffffffff (represents a plane with all bits "1"). The ColorIndexMapping is
                   1861:  * used to map the color index of each pixel formed by the bits in the bitmap's planes to a direct color value
                   1862:  * which is written to the destination RenderInfo. The color mask and all colors within the mapping are words,
                   1863:  * triple bytes or longwords respectively similar to the color values used in FillRect(), BlitPattern() or
                   1864:  * BlitTemplate(). 
                   1865:  */
